Kompletten Request loggen
Alex
- webserver
Hallo alle zusammen,
gibt es für den Apachen eine Möglichkeit, nicht nur die erste Zeile des Requests zu loggen (mit %r im Log-Format) sondern den _kompletten_ Request?
Viele Grüße
Alex
gibt es für den Apachen eine Möglichkeit, nicht nur die erste Zeile des Requests zu loggen (mit %r im Log-Format) sondern den _kompletten_ Request?
Du meinst die POST Daten, richtig? Nicht, dass ich wüsste, zumindest nicht mit "Bordmitteln":
http://httpd.apache.org/docs/2.2/mod/mod_log_config.html#formats
Hallo,
http://httpd.apache.org/docs/2.2/mod/mod_dumpio.html
Schaut gut aus.
Im Prinzip schon. Leider nimmt's mir die Möglichkeit des "Conditional Logging", die ich mit den "Boardmitteln" habe (und brauche).
Viele Grüße
Alex
Im Prinzip schon. Leider nimmt's mir die Möglichkeit des "Conditional Logging", die ich mit den "Boardmitteln" habe (und brauche).
Hmmm... Dann fallen mir nur noch abgefahrene Sachen ein. Du könntest Dir per mod_perl einen eigenen Request Handler schreiben und das Logging dann manuell machen...
http://perl.apache.org/docs/2.0/user/handlers/http.html#PerlLogHandler
Hallo,
Im Prinzip schon. Leider nimmt's mir die Möglichkeit des "Conditional Logging", die ich mit den "Boardmitteln" habe (und brauche).
Hmmm... Dann fallen mir nur noch abgefahrene Sachen ein. Du könntest Dir per mod_perl einen eigenen Request Handler schreiben und das Logging dann manuell machen...
http://perl.apache.org/docs/2.0/user/handlers/http.html#PerlLogHandler
Ja, ich weiß. Sowas wollte ich allerdings erst machen, wenn wirklich alles, was der Apache von Hause aus an Logging kann, nicht zum Erfolg führt. Kann mir nämlich nicht vorstellen, daß die Skriptvariante auf einem einigermaßen gut frequentierten Server nicht die Performance merklich drückt.
Viele Grüße
Alex
Kann mir nämlich nicht vorstellen, daß die Skriptvariante auf einem einigermaßen gut frequentierten Server nicht die Performance merklich drückt.
Es gibt einige hochfrequentierte Seiten, die auch für die Applikationslogik auf mod_perl setzen. Kommt sicher darauf an, was "gut frequentierten Server" bedeutet. Da Dein Handler im Speicher kompiliert vorliegt, wird er sehr schnell sein. Wenn dann das Logging nur in bestimmten Fällen greift....
Hallo,
Es gibt einige hochfrequentierte Seiten, die auch für die Applikationslogik auf mod_perl setzen. Kommt sicher darauf an, was "gut frequentierten Server" bedeutet. Da Dein Handler im Speicher kompiliert vorliegt, wird er sehr schnell sein. Wenn dann das Logging nur in bestimmten Fällen greift....
Ich probier's gerade aus. Schon allein aufgrund des Mangels an Alternativen. ;-)
Danke für Deine Zeit.
Viele Grüße
Alex
Hallo,
gibt es für den Apachen eine Möglichkeit, nicht nur die erste Zeile des Requests zu loggen (mit %r im Log-Format) sondern den _kompletten_ Request?
Du meinst die POST Daten, richtig? Nicht, dass ich wüsste, zumindest nicht mit "Bordmitteln":
Nein, nicht nur. Ich meine _alles_, d.h. den kompletten Request, den der Client an den Server sendet.
Viele Grüße
Alex